From 7762f5f5aeabb0ff3bc0b2ee0a69b58a1fab0bdc Mon Sep 17 00:00:00 2001 From: Carl Schwan Date: Thu, 14 Jan 2021 21:11:05 +0000 Subject: [PATCH] Don't load events if not needed --- src/messageeventmodel.cpp |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/messageeventmodel.cpp b/src/messageeventmodel.cpp index 589d12ffd..636c95cad 100644 --- a/src/messageeventmodel.cpp +++ b/src/messageeventmodel.cpp @@ -91,7 +91,9 @@ void MessageEventModel::setRoom(NeoChatRoom *room) m_currentRoom = room; if (room) { room->setDisplayed(); - room->getPreviousContent(50); + if (m_currentRoom->timelineSize() < 10) { + room->getPreviousContent(50); + } lastReadEventId = room->readMarkerEventId(); using namespace Quotient;